E. Hamed, Ayman E. Taha, Ahmed Imad Hammoodi Al-Jarah
{"title":"一种基于密码学和dna隐写术的高级数据安全算法","authors":"E. Hamed, Ayman E. Taha, Ahmed Imad Hammoodi Al-Jarah","doi":"10.1109/ICCTA35431.2014.9521623","DOIUrl":null,"url":null,"abstract":"nowadays, data security has become one of the most important branches of computer sciences because of the great development in the Internet field and the great need to exchange information over the Internet. Cryptography is to protect the content of messages. The main problem in cryptography is that the data is not hidden. Although the data cannot be read, but it still exists so, someone can decrypt it. Steganography is about concealing the data existence. In this paper a new approach is introduced to ensure the secrecy and integrity of data transported over computer networks. The paper describes how cryptography and steganography were combined to produce higher level of security. Advanced Encryption Standard (AES) is used to encrypt data and a steganography technique is used to insert encrypted data in the deoxyribonucleic acid (DNA) sequence and then apply the central dogma of the molecular biology processes which converts DNA form to ribonucleic Acid (RNA) form then to protein form. The proposed technique was applied successfully.","PeriodicalId":162170,"journal":{"name":"2014 24th International Conference on Computer Theory and Applications (ICCTA)","volume":"70 1","pages":"0"},"PeriodicalIF":0.0000,"publicationDate":"2014-10-25","publicationTypes":"Journal Article","fieldsOfStudy":null,"isOpenAccess":false,"openAccessPdf":"","citationCount":"0","resultStr":"{\"title\":\"An Advanced Data Security Algorithm Using cryptography and DNA-Based steganography\",\"authors\":\"E. Hamed, Ayman E. Taha, Ahmed Imad Hammoodi Al-Jarah\",\"doi\":\"10.1109/ICCTA35431.2014.9521623\",\"DOIUrl\":null,\"url\":null,\"abstract\":\"nowadays, data security has become one of the most important branches of computer sciences because of the great development in the Internet field and the great need to exchange information over the Internet. Cryptography is to protect the content of messages. The main problem in cryptography is that the data is not hidden. Although the data cannot be read, but it still exists so, someone can decrypt it. Steganography is about concealing the data existence. In this paper a new approach is introduced to ensure the secrecy and integrity of data transported over computer networks. The paper describes how cryptography and steganography were combined to produce higher level of security. Advanced Encryption Standard (AES) is used to encrypt data and a steganography technique is used to insert encrypted data in the deoxyribonucleic acid (DNA) sequence and then apply the central dogma of the molecular biology processes which converts DNA form to ribonucleic Acid (RNA) form then to protein form. The proposed technique was applied successfully.\",\"PeriodicalId\":162170,\"journal\":{\"name\":\"2014 24th International Conference on Computer Theory and Applications (ICCTA)\",\"volume\":\"70 1\",\"pages\":\"0\"},\"PeriodicalIF\":0.0000,\"publicationDate\":\"2014-10-25\",\"publicationTypes\":\"Journal Article\",\"fieldsOfStudy\":null,\"isOpenAccess\":false,\"openAccessPdf\":\"\",\"citationCount\":\"0\",\"resultStr\":null,\"platform\":\"Semanticscholar\",\"paperid\":null,\"PeriodicalName\":\"2014 24th International Conference on Computer Theory and Applications (ICCTA)\",\"FirstCategoryId\":\"1085\",\"ListUrlMain\":\"https://doi.org/10.1109/ICCTA35431.2014.9521623\",\"RegionNum\":0,\"RegionCategory\":null,\"ArticlePicture\":[],\"TitleCN\":null,\"AbstractTextCN\":null,\"PMCID\":null,\"EPubDate\":\"\",\"PubModel\":\"\",\"JCR\":\"\",\"JCRName\":\"\",\"Score\":null,\"Total\":0}","platform":"Semanticscholar","paperid":null,"PeriodicalName":"2014 24th International Conference on Computer Theory and Applications (ICCTA)","FirstCategoryId":"1085","ListUrlMain":"https://doi.org/10.1109/ICCTA35431.2014.9521623","RegionNum":0,"RegionCategory":null,"ArticlePicture":[],"TitleCN":null,"AbstractTextCN":null,"PMCID":null,"EPubDate":"","PubModel":"","JCR":"","JCRName":"","Score":null,"Total":0}
An Advanced Data Security Algorithm Using cryptography and DNA-Based steganography
nowadays, data security has become one of the most important branches of computer sciences because of the great development in the Internet field and the great need to exchange information over the Internet. Cryptography is to protect the content of messages. The main problem in cryptography is that the data is not hidden. Although the data cannot be read, but it still exists so, someone can decrypt it. Steganography is about concealing the data existence. In this paper a new approach is introduced to ensure the secrecy and integrity of data transported over computer networks. The paper describes how cryptography and steganography were combined to produce higher level of security. Advanced Encryption Standard (AES) is used to encrypt data and a steganography technique is used to insert encrypted data in the deoxyribonucleic acid (DNA) sequence and then apply the central dogma of the molecular biology processes which converts DNA form to ribonucleic Acid (RNA) form then to protein form. The proposed technique was applied successfully.